Neglecting High-Touch Surfaces 

One of the most common cleaning oversights is forgetting high-touch surfaces. These include doorknobs, light switches, keyboards, and shared office equipment. These areas can harbor a significant number of germs, leading to the spread of illness. 

To remedy this, incorporate regular disinfecting of high-touch surfaces into your cleaning routine. Use disinfectant wipes or sprays and ensure these areas are cleaned daily. This simple habit can significantly reduce the risk of illness spreading in your office. 

Using the Wrong Cleaning Products 

Using the wrong cleaning products can do more harm than good. Some products may be too harsh for certain surfaces, causing damage, while others may not be effective enough to clean properly.  

Always read labels and use products that are designed for the specific surfaces in your office. For electronics, use screen-safe wipes. For wood surfaces, a gentle wood cleaner is best. Ensuring you have the right products will protect your office furnishings and keep them looking their best. 

Overlooking the Importance of Ventilation 

Cleaning often involves the use of chemicals that can produce fumes. Without proper ventilation, these fumes can linger, leading to poor air quality and potential health issues for employees. Many overlook the importance of airing out the office during and after cleaning. 

To improve ventilation, open windows and doors when cleaning. If possible, use fans to help circulate fresh air. Additionally, consider using eco-friendly cleaning products that are less likely to produce harmful fumes. 

Ignoring the Carpets and Upholstery 

Carpets and upholstery can trap dirt, dust, and allergens. Ignoring these areas in your cleaning routine can lead to a buildup of debris, affecting indoor air quality and overall cleanliness. Vacuuming alone may not be sufficient for deep cleaning. 

Make it a point to vacuum carpets and upholstered furniture regularly. For a deeper clean, schedule professional carpet and upholstery cleaning at least twice a year. This will help maintain a fresh and healthy office environment. 

Not Cleaning Your Cleaning Tools 

Ironically, many forget to clean the tools they use to clean. Dirty mops, cloths, and vacuum filters can spread dirt and germs instead of removing them. This is a common mistake that can undermine your cleaning efforts. 

After each use, thoroughly clean and dry your mops and cloths. Replace vacuum filters regularly and empty the vacuum bag or canister frequently.

What Is a Mobile Notary? 

A mobile notary is a notary public who travels to meet clients at their desired location to notarize important documents. Unlike traditional notaries who operate from a specific office, mobile notaries offer flexibility by bringing their services to your doorstep. Whether it’s your home, workplace, or even a café, they’ll come to you, saving you time and hassle. 

When Do You Need a Notary? 

You might be wondering, “When would I ever need a notary?” Well, there are various situations where having a document notarized is required by law. This includes legal documents such as affidavits, wills, powers of attorney, loan agreements, and even some contracts. Essentially, a notary acts as an impartial witness to ensure that the individuals signing the document are doing so willingly and that the document is authentic.

How Do Mobile Notaries Work? 

Booking a mobile notary is straightforward. All you have to do is contact a notary service and schedule an appointment at your convenience. They will ask for details about the documents that need notarizing and confirm the location and time. 

On the day of the appointment, the mobile notary will arrive at the agreed location with their notary supplies, ready to witness and certify your signature. You’ll need to provide a valid form of identification to verify your identity. Once everything is signed and notarized, the process is complete, and your documents will be legally recognized. 

How Much Does It Cost? 

Since mobile notaries travel to meet you, they often charge extra for their convenience. The fees vary depending on location, travel distance, and the type of document being notarized. Typically, the costs include a base fee for notarization and an additional travel fee.
